What is the difference between Accelerated Software Development Program vs Software Developer?

AspectAccelerated Software Development ProgramSoftware Developer
CredentialsTypically requires a b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field; may include certifications like Java or PythonRequires a bachelor’s degree in computer science or related field; certifications are optional
Work EnvironmentIntensive training environment, often within a company’s internship or training programFull-time employment in software development teams
Industry UsageUsed by companies to fast-track entry-level talentStandard role for software engineering positions

The Accelerated Software Development Program is a structured, intensive training pathway designed to fast-track individuals into software development roles, often within a company. In contrast, a Software Developer is a standard full-time role requiring similar credentials but without the accelerated training component. The program emphasizes rapid skill acquisition, while the developer role focuses on ongoing project work.

The Accelerated Leadership Development Program is a two-year manufacturing leadership development program comprised of four six-month rotations that provide cross-departmental exposure. Each rotation can be located at any of our facilities throughout the North American Region (USA, Mexico and Canada), including the possibility for international rotations. The first rotation will start in Fort Mill, South Carolina. Upon graduation of the program, a permanent position in Fort Mill, South Carolina is guaranteed.

Manufacturing Leadership Path Responsibilities:

  • Partner with a mentor who is an experienced professional engineering manager to develop best practices and evolve into a leader at Schaeffler
  • Gain knowledge alongside experts in areas such as production management, quality, continuous improvement, logistics, and plant management
  • Trained based on the 70:20:10 model which emphasizes a mixture of hands-on experience, mentoring, and formal training
  • Leadership training and tools to develop leadership skills
  • Complete rotation development milestones
  • Become equipped for your guaranteed Production Leader position upon graduation
